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ks Ingredients
For the Cabbage Steaks
• Cabbage – Use a fresh, firm head for the best structure and nutritional value.
• Olive Oil – Adds rich flavor and helps achieve that nice caramelization; swap for avocado oil for a higher smoke point.
• Garlic Powder – Provides savory depth; consider fresh minced garlic for an even bolder taste.
• Smoked Paprika – Infuses a smoky flavor; plain paprika can be used for a milder effect.
• Onion Powder – Enhances the umami notes; feel free to omit if you prefer a simpler profile.
• Thyme – Brings a touch of earthy freshness; substitute with oregano or rosemary for different notes.
• Salt & Black Pepper – Essential seasonings to bring all the flavors together; adjust according to your taste preferences.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). While it’s warming up, line a large baking sheet with parchment paper or lightly grease it to prevent sticking. This step is crucial as the hot oven will help achieve that golden-brown, crispy finish on your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ks.
Step 2: Prepare the Cabbage
Remove any wilted outer leaves from the head of cabbage and slice it into ¾-inch thick rounds, ensuring the core remains attached to each steak. This keeps your cabbage steaks intact during roasting and allows for even cooking. You should aim for about four to six steaks, depending on the size of your cabbage.
Step 3: Mix the Seasoning
In a mixing bowl, combine a good drizzle of olive oil with garlic powder, smoked paprika, onion powder, thyme, salt, and black pepper. Whisk these ingredients together until well blended and fragrant. This flavorful mixture will coat each cabbage steak nicely, enhancing the overall taste of your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ks.
Step 4: Coat the Cabbage Steaks
Generously brush the seasoning mixture over both sides of each cabbage steak. Make sure every inch is covered to ensure maximum flavor and crispiness. You can use a pastry brush or the back of a spoon for even application. Each steak should be well-coated for the best results.
Step 5: Arrange on Baking Sheet
Carefully place the seasoned cabbage steaks on the prepared baking sheet, making sure they are spaced apart by at least an inch. This spacing allows hot air to circulate properly, promoting even roasting. If they are too crowded, they might steam instead of roast, preventing that lovely crispiness from developing.
Step 6: Roast the Cabbage Steaks
Slide the baking sheet into the preheated oven and roast your cabbage steaks for 25–30 minutes. Be sure to flip them halfway through to achieve uniform browning. They’re done when the edges are beautifully golden brown and crispy, and the cabbage is tender when pierced with a fork.
Step 7: Add Finishing Touches
Once the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ks are out of the oven, consider sprinkling them with optional toppings like Parmesan cheese, red pepper flakes, or freshly chopped parsley. These additions not only boost the flavor but also enhance their presentation, making them perfect for serving at your next meal.

How to Store and Freeze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ks
Fridge: Place leftover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ks in an airtight container and store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. This keeps them fresh and flavorful for your next meal.
Freezer: If you want to keep them longer, freeze the cooked cabbage steaks in a resealable plastic bag for up to 2 months. Make sure to remove as much air as possible to prevent freezer burn.
Reheating: To restore crispiness, reheat in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 10 minutes, or pop them in the air fryer for 5–7 minutes. Avoid the microwave, as it can make them soggy.
Tip: For best results, cut fresh cabbage into steaks and season just before roasting, rather than freezing the already cooked ones.

Expert Tips for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ks
• Cut Evenly: Ensure consistent thickness for all cabbage steaks to promote even cooking and crispiness. Aim for ¾-inch thick slices.
• Avoid Steaming: Don’t overcrowd the baking sheet; proper spacing allows for roasting instead of steaming, which keeps your Oven Roasted Garlic Cabbage Steaks crispy.
• Use Quality Ingredients: Fresh cabbage and high-quality olive oil make a difference in flavor. Opt for organic options when possible for the best taste.
• Season Generously: Don’t skimp on the seasoning mixture! A generous coating on both sides enhances flavor and ensures every bite is packed with deliciousness.

What should I do if the cabbage steaks aren’t crispy enough?
If they turn out soggy, it may be due to overcrowding on the baking sheet. Be sure to space them out at least an inch apart to allow for proper air circulation. For extra crispiness, try broiling them for the last few minutes of cooking, but watch closely to avoid burning.
